Signing up at Playamo casino is a quick process. You’ll be asked for an email address, a password, and a few personal details such as name and date of birth. After you confirm the verification email, the next step is to pass the KYC check – typically a photo ID and proof of address. This step can feel a bit tedious, but it protects you from fraud and speeds up future withdrawals.
Once your account is verified, you can head straight to the cashier. Playamo accepts a range of deposit methods popular in Australia – from Visa and MasterCard to trusted e‑wallets like Skrill and Neteller. The minimum deposit is usually AU$10, which is low enough for beginners who just want to test the waters without breaking the bank.

Choosing the right deposit and withdrawal method can save you both time and money. Below is a quick comparison of the most common options available at Playamo casino for Australian players.
| Method | Deposit Speed | Withdrawal Speed | Typical Fees |
|---|---|---|---|
| Visa / MasterCard | Instant | 2–3 business days | None for deposit, up to AU$5 for withdrawal |
| Skrill | Instant | Within 24 hours | None |
| Neteller | Instant | Within 24 hours | None |
| Bank Transfer | Up to 1 day | 3–5 business days | AU$10 flat fee |
When selecting a method, think about your own priority – if you need the cash quickly after a big win, e‑wallets like Skrill or Neteller are the best choice. For larger, less frequent deposits, a credit card might be more convenient.
Withdrawing from Playamo casino follows a straightforward three‑step process: choose your preferred withdrawal method, enter the amount, and confirm the request. The system will automatically check if your KYC documents are already on file; if they are not, you’ll be prompted to upload them before the request can be processed.
Most e‑wallet withdrawals are credited within 24 hours, while card withdrawals can take 2–3 business days. Bank transfers are the slowest, often arriving after 3–5 days. Playamo usually does not charge a fee for card or e‑wallet withdrawals, but some banks may impose their own charges, so it’s worth checking with your provider.
